Ha ha, yep we got back Friday evening (2 video cameras captured the action!)

We did a small pass from Stelvio into Switzerland the first afternoon, then stayed the first night at a hotel at the top of the pass itself. We then went up and down the north side 2 times on the Thursday morning before driving back down the pass from the previous day, into Switzerland, driving along beautiful scenic road which went through St Moritz on our way to Milan.

We then had a night in Milan, before going to Monza F1 circuit on Friday. There was F2 and GT cars taking part in free practice for the race at the weekend. That was a very pleasant surprise and really helped round off the whole trip.

We then caught the 17:20 flight back to Stansted.

An exceptional 3 days away, all my fellow travellers were thanking me for sorting it all out, telling me it was the best car related trip they had ever done. (that list includes several Ring trips as well)
